CA lifts Euro general’s suspension
04/01/2011A ruling by the Court of Appeals (CA) has set aside the preventive suspension of one of the so-called “Euro-Generals” who went on a state subsidized junket to Russia two years ago.
In a 14-page decision the CA’s Fourth Division through Associate Justice Josefina Guevarra-Salonga overturned the decision of the Office of the Ombudsman placing P/ C Supt. Tomas Rentoy III under preventive suspension.
The appellate court reversed and set aside the order of Ombudsman Mercedtitas Gutierrez suspending Rentoy for his alleged involvement in the unlawful disbursement of PNP funds amounting toP2, 314, 096.
